Hey Priya, quick handover before the weekly sync. The dedupe job for Fernbrook's customer records finished its dry run — about 4,200 merge candidates flagged, none auto-merged yet. Tomas will walk through the fuzzy-match thresholds Thursday. I've queued the 2.4.1 release; everything's green except the final signing step. Use the key below to sign the release artifact.

deploy key for fafof-yaguf: bky4_zHj6

Deep-link routing runbook — Lantermill mobile. All inbound links hit the Splitgate resolver before app handoff. If routes 404 on Android only, check the manifest cache in the Fernbow console; flush it, wait two minutes, retest. iOS failures usually mean a stale association file — redeploy via the Quillhorn pipeline. Never edit route maps by hand. To query the resolver's live route table you'll need credentials for the internal routing API. Use the key below.

API key for bageg-kajef: vxb2-ss

FINANCE REVIEW SUMMARY — PILOT CHURN

Churn in the Larkspur pilot exceeded forecast, concentrated among small accounts onboarded in the first wave. Revenue impact is modest; acquisition spend on the cohort is written off. Retention fixes ship next cycle. Margin on remaining pilot accounts holds above plan. The board should read the confidential note below before the pilot go/no-go decision.

board note of kawig-tahog: Ulairax Works is in early talks to buy Noriusix Works for about $31.4 million. The Pelmir launch date is April 2, and nothing goes to the press before then.

## Runbook: Tidemark widget release

Before promoting a Tidemark build, the release manager must verify the widget can reach the Moonharbor prediction service, since the tide-table data is fetched live at startup. Run the preflight script from the release host; a green result confirms DNS, TLS, and quota headroom. The script reads credentials from `.env` in the release directory, never from shell history. Ensure that file exists with mode 0600 and contains the following line.

secret setting of tajof-bahif: COURIER_KEY3=65d